Résumé

The influence of the hold time of the austempering heat treatment at 280 degrees C on the microstructure and corrosion resistance in NaCl-based media of austempered ductile iron was investigated using X-ray diffraction, micro-hardness measurements, corrosion tests and surface observations. Martensite was only found in the sample which was heat treated for a short period (10 minutes). Corrosion tests revealed that this phase does not play any role in the anodic processes. Numerous small pits were observed in the alpha-phase which is the precursor sites in all samples (whatever the value of the hold time of the austempering heat treatment).
